    Key areas covered by Core web vitals

    • LCP (Large Contentful Paint) – LCP mainly focuses on large body parts of the webpage which is expected to load quickly. LCP should be less than 2.5 second
    • FID (First Input Delay) – With FID it will become possible to know how quickly a user can interact with the webpage. Ideally FID has to be less than 100 milliseconds.
    • CLS (Cumulative Layout Shift) – Objects on the eCommerce store shifts when any large object comes up. CLS focuses on it. Ideally, CLS must be less than 0.1.

    Ways To Improve Core Web Vitals of eCommerce Store

    • Optimize images and videos
    • Get rid of unused CSS
    • Reduce initial server response time
    • Reduce layout shifts
    • Get rid of render blocking resources
